The Evolution of Filtering and Denoising Techniques

Filtering and denoising are fundamental processes in data preprocessing, aimed at improving the signal-to-noise ratio (SNR) of data. Over the years, several mathematical techniques have been developed to achieve this, such as Fourier transforms, wavelet transforms, and more recently, machine learning-based approaches. The latest trend in filtering and denoising is the integration of AI and machine learning algorithms, which offer unprecedented precision and adaptability.

# Machine Learning in Filtering and Denoising

Machine learning algorithms, particularly deep learning models, have revolutionized the field by introducing highly effective methods for filtering and denoising. Techniques like autoencoders, variational autoencoders, and convolutional neural networks (CNNs) are now widely used. For instance, autoencoders can learn to compress and decompress data in a way that minimizes noise, effectively denoising the input. Variational autoencoders, on the other hand, can generate new data points that are similar to the training data, which is beneficial for scenarios where data is scarce.

Innovations in Real-Time Filtering and Denoising

Real-time processing is essential in many applications, such as audio and video streaming, medical imaging, and IoT devices. The latest innovations in filtering and denoising are geared towards making these processes faster and more efficient to handle real-time data streams.

# Edge Computing and Streaming Technologies

Advancements in edge computing and streaming technologies have facilitated the development of real-time filtering and denoising solutions. These technologies allow for processing data locally, reducing latency and bandwidth requirements. For example, using edge devices equipped with advanced filtering algorithms, it’s possible to denoise sensor data in real-time, improving the performance of smart home devices or wearable health monitoring systems.

# Integration with Quantum Computing

Quantum computing has the potential to significantly enhance filtering and denoising methods. Quantum algorithms can process large datasets much faster than classical algorithms, offering the possibility of real-time processing of vast amounts of noisy data. While still in the early stages, research is already underway to explore how quantum computing can be leveraged in data preprocessing.
